Job Summary

Under general supervision, the Clinical Product Surveillance Specialist is responsible for independently using knowledge of clinical workflows and product use when investigating post-market complaints and providing clinical resource support to internal and external customers. This role acts as a patient safety advocate and participates in various cross-functional activities that include, but are not limited to Complaint Handling, Risk Management, Design Quality, and Regulatory Compliance, to support product safety and efficacy and recommend improvements and/or corrections as needed.

Job Description

Responsibilities:

  • Identify and investigate domestic and international post-market complaints with a potential safety issue and escalate complaints for further investigations as needed.
  • Ensure adverse event reports (i.e. MDRs, ICSRs) are processed, prepared, and submitted to the FDA within regulationtimelines.
  • Process FDA reportable post-market complaints and assist in coordinating international adverse event reporting with local health authorities or authorized representatives.
  • Collaborate with team members and act as a clinical resource for internal and externalcustomers.
  • Ensure communications are created and issued to internal and external customers. Review customer responses for technical and clinical accuracy as related to Medline products.
  • Provide clinical insight, evaluation, and resolution during post-market, risk management, and design development/modifications processes for new and existing Medline products.
  • Participate in the analysis of safety and risk data within areas of responsibility and identify actionable findings, trends, or product safety issues that require further investigations.
  • Assess clinical, health, and safety risks during Health Hazard Evaluations, product recall or field action determinations, and acceptance of product as-is.
  • Ensure compliance with applicable post-market regulations for areas of responsibility and participate in regulatory audits, regulatory body communications, and/or additional information requests as applicable.
  • Participate in process improvements and Corrective and Preventative Actions(CAPAs).
  • Participate in the development and maintenance of processes/procedures associated with Adverse Event Reporting, Risk Management, and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s) associated with Clinical Risk Evaluation.
  • Facilitate clinical safety meetings and conduct trainings related to post-market surveillance, clinical use, product risk, and SOPrequirements.
  • Maintain active Registered Nurse (RN) licensure and good standing with state or other governing licensurebody.

WorkExperience

  • Experience within a Perioperative/OR,Critical Care (i.e. Emergency Department, ICU, Step-Down ICU, Cath Lab, etc.), or Wound Care/Managementsetting.
  • Experience in clinical, medical device, or pharmaceutical risk management and/or within the medical device or pharmaceuticalindustry.
  • Experience or working knowledge of government and industry standards and regulations for medical products (i.e. 21 CFR 803, 21 CFR 314, 21 USC 379aa, 21 CFR 7, ISO 13485, ISO 14971, etc.).
